Output 8d4daebc84aee9d78ea4efcea00e1e84cad4e57d7d54dff71a6dbe6435856f01:2

value
418040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 588630b4bffb60f20d1b4eaae412e312ae087289 OP_EQUAL
address
39m698LsctsW5SMSn9i1EqziKAMEKqp8D7
transaction
8d4daebc84aee9d78ea4efcea00e1e84cad4e57d7d54dff71a6dbe6435856f01
confirmations
363120
spent
true